#199: Why Every Couple Already Has a Prenup—and Why You Should Write Your Own
from Inspired Budget · host Allison Baggerly
Is talking about a prenup planning for divorce—or is it actually planning for a successful marriage? In this episode, I chat with Carlie Spencer, family lawyer and founder of The Prenup Girl.
